Dr. Mulindwa Extends Compassion: Six-Month Salary Extension and Airlifting of The Body”

The club has made arrangements to repatriate the body of our late player, Abubaker Lawal, to his village in Sokoto, Nigeria. Despite the challenges and significant costs involved, we are committed to ensuring that Abubaker is laid to rest in his homeland.” Dr. Mulindwa Extends Compassion: Six-Month Salary Extension.

Dr. Mulindwa has expressed disappointment and concern over the media’s handling of the late Abubakar Lawal’s passing. He criticized the rushed reporting, which he believes was done without verifying the facts.

Furthermore, Dr. Mulindwa has urged the Police to release an official report on the cause of Abubakar Lawal’s death, seeking transparency and accuracy in the matter.”
